Understanding Lisbon
Lisbon is ancient and progressive, poor and proud, melancholic yet festive. Portuguese are warm if you initiate. The city survived the 1755 earthquake that destroyed it, then rebuilt in geometric grid. It was capital of vast maritime empire, then retreated into dictatorship, now explodes with creative energy. Fado—melancholic folk music—expresses Portuguese longing and loss. Dinner happens 8-9pm. The concept of saudade (deep longing, nostalgia) defines Portuguese psychology. Learn obrigado (thank you)—locals appreciate effort. The tiles (azulejos) are more than decoration—they're cultural expression. Lisbon rewards slowness: climb hills, get lost in alleys, sit in squares with wine.
Essential Lisbon Tips
• Tram 28 is iconic but pick-pocket magnet during peak hours. Keep bags in front, valuables secure. Experience is worth the risk but be vigilant.
• Pastéis de nata are mandatory. Pastéis de Belém in Belém is original bakery (€1-1.50 each). Eating warm with cinnamon is transcendent.
• Azulejo tiles are everywhere—on facades, in churches, lining stairs. They are functional art. National Tile Museum documents this cultural obsession.

Lisbon Neighborhoods
Lisbon built on hills overlooking Tagus River. Baixa is geometric grid planned after 1755 earthquake. Alfama is oldest neighborhood with medieval alleys and fado. Bairro Alto is bohemian and touristy. Belém has Age of Discovery monuments. Príncipe Real is upscale food-focused. Choose based on priorities: history (Alfama), nightlife (Bairro Alto), food (Príncipe Real), monuments (Belém).

Lisbon's Ancient Soul
Alfama survived the 1755 earthquake that destroyed most of Lisbon. This medieval labyrinth of narrow alleys, steep stairs, and hidden courtyards is the city's oldest neighborhood—Moorish in origin, its name derives from the Arabic al-hamma (hot springs).
Today Alfama remains authentically Portuguese: elderly women chat from windows, laundry hangs between buildings, fado music drifts from doorways. The Castle São Jorge crowns the hill with panoramic views. Getting lost is the point—every wrong turn reveals a tiled facade or hidden miradouro (viewpoint).

Bohemian Heart, Party Soul
Bairro Alto (Upper Town) was built in the 16th century and has cycled through identities: aristocratic, then working class, now bohemian. By day it's quiet—vintage shops, design studios, cafes. By night it transforms into Lisbon's party center.
The narrow streets fill with people drinking outside tiny bars, bottles in hand, conversation spilling everywhere. It can feel chaotic and touristy, but the energy is genuine. Adjacent Chiado is more refined—elegant shopping, historic cafes, the famous Bertrand bookshop (world's oldest operating bookstore, founded 1732).
